Transaction 10067539c8e96493cc7f121013066e40a98027a513931048c0cee477fa9f3425
1 Input
2 Outputs
- 10067539c8e96493cc7f121013066e40a98027a513931048c0cee477fa9f3425:0
- 10067539c8e96493cc7f121013066e40a98027a513931048c0cee477fa9f3425:1
value 6528
address 1MRyYeHYDoQmdJFwJJU6Xuvi2qJW75a7eg
value 263287
address 3ArFmkzRhPs3jcJtse1jHcJQByVysyhhfB